1998 Lada Niva vs. 1995 Opel Tigra

To start off, 1998 Lada Niva is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1995 Opel Tigra.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1995 Opel Tigra would be higher. At 1,689 cc (4 cylinders), 1998 Lada Niva is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1995 Opel Tigra (105 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 26 more horse power than 1998 Lada Niva. (79 HP @ 5400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1995 Opel Tigra should accelerate faster than 1998 Lada Niva.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Lada Niva weights approximately 155 kg more than 1995 Opel Tigra.

Because 1998 Lada Niva is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1995 Opel Tigra.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1998 Lada Niva will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1995 Opel Tigra (150 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 17 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Lada Niva. (133 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 1995 Opel Tigra will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Lada Niva.
